AI search in online dictionary sources & meanings containing TIBIA

TIBIA

  • Pretibial
  • a.

    Situated in front of the tibia.

  • Tibialia
  • pl.

    of Tibiale

  • Hough
  • n.

    The joint in the hind limb of quadrupeds between the leg and shank, or tibia and tarsus, and corresponding to the ankle in man.

  • Tibia
  • n.

    A musical instrument of the flute kind, originally made of the leg bone of an animal.

  • Tibial
  • a.

    Of or pertaining to a pipe or flute.

  • Tibicinate
  • v. i.

    To play on a tibia, or pipe.

  • Tibiotarsus
  • n.

    The large bone between the femur and tarsometatarsus in the leg of a bird. It is formed by the union of the proximal part of the tarsus with the tibia.

  • Tibial
  • n.

    A tibial bone; a tibiale.

  • Tibiae
  • pl.

    of Tibia

  • Tibia
  • n.

    The inner, or preaxial, and usually the larger, of the two bones of the leg or hind limb below the knee.

  • Malleolus
  • n.

    A projection at the distal end of each bone of the leg at the ankle joint. The malleolus of the tibia is the internal projection, that of the fibula the external.

  • Tibial
  • a.

    Of or pertaining to a tibia.

  • Platycnemism
  • n.

    Lateral flattening of the tibia.

  • Tibiale
  • n.

    The bone or cartilage of the tarsus which articulates with the tibia and corresponds to a part of the astragalus in man and most mammals.

  • Tibia
  • n.

    The fourth joint of the leg of an insect. See Illust. under Coleoptera, and under Hexapoda.

  • Radius
  • n.

    The preaxial bone of the forearm, or brachium, corresponding to the tibia of the hind limb. See Illust. of Artiodactyla.

  • Tibiotarsal
  • a.

    Of or pertaining to both to the tibia and the tarsus; as, the tibiotarsal articulation.

  • Intermedium
  • n.

    The bone or cartilage between the radiale and ulnare in the carpus, and between the tibiale and fibulare in the tarsus. It corresponds to the lunar in the carpus, and to a part of the astragalus in the tarsus of man and most mammals.

  • Preaxial
  • a.

    Situated in front of any transverse axis in the body of an animal; anterior; cephalic; esp., in front, or on the anterior, or cephalic (that is, radial or tibial) side of the axis of a limb.
